			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>In Periods three too four, we had English class</p>
<p>We have just started our new unit in class, and we are going to learn about Movies and Videos.<br />
At the moment, we are learning how the camera’s angle help the audience to understand more about the scene<br />
and get across what the person making the video wants to portray and how that is important to create an impact and variety in the movie.</p>
<p>We were assigned to create short video clips from a high and low angle. As you can tell by the name, a high-angle take is when the scene is filmed from above the person. This effect can help the audience to understand that the person is vulnerable.<br />
The opposite can be said about a low-angle which gives the audience the impression that the person is dominant.</p>
